OmniSwitch 9900 Core Switch

Alcatel-Lucent’s OmniSwitch 9900 is a high-density multi-terabit, modular switch, chassis switch solution that offers linear scaling, high redundancy, high resiliency and high availability. This modular chassis platform is best suited to enterprise core, aggregation and edge environments. With its resilient platform architecture, the OmniSwitch 9900 provides control plane, data plane redundancy and unmatched scalability to meet the ever-changing demands of resilient and high-performance enterprises of all sizes.
Highlights
- High-performance 51.2 Terabit per second (Tb/s) switching capacity
- Maximum port density of 208 100GigE, 352 25GigE, 512 10GigE or 480 1GigE ports in single chassis

Features
- Modular slots offer versatility in terms of 100 GigE QSFP28, 40 GigE QSFP+, 10 GigE SFP+, 10 G Base-T and 10/100/1000 Base-T ports.
- QSFP28 port is capable of operating as 100 GigE, 4×25 GigE or 4x10GigE. Each QSFP+ port is capable of operating as 40 GigE or 4×10 GigE.
- Multi-Gigabit module provides for 1/2.5/5/10G Base-T ports
- Virtual Chassis Technology allows two chassis to form one high available platform that is easy to manage
